WebIn this way, we use the distribution as prole of the neighborhood of a source entity s, then we adopt a simple feed-forward neural network (FNN) bi- nary classier to determine whether s is dangling. The probability of s being a dangling entity can be calculated as p(y = 1 js) = sigmoid (FNN (d )).
